We bring together thought leaders, industry experts and banking specialists to discuss the latest thinking, trends and issues that are driving international growth and creating opportunities for businesses to build networks in global markets.

Join us as we discuss the latest insights on Global Economics, ESG, Payments and Cash Management, Emerging Markets, Global Trade, Supply Chains, cutting-edge Financial Technology and more.

Boon Keat (BK) Chua, CEO of Glife Technologies, joins Jonathan Yip, Asia Head of HSBC Innovation Banking, and Neil Falconer, Head of HSBC Innovation Banking in Singapore. They discuss BK's transition from the military to the commercial sector, leading to his role at Glife Technologies, a Singapore-founded agritech firm committed to improving the food supply chain's efficiency and transparency, by connecting farmers with F&B operators. BK discusses the challenges faced during the COVID-19 pandemic and growth opportunities for ASEAN startups, emphasising a proactive approach to regional growth and the advantages of Singapore's startup ecosystem. Sonja Laud, Global Chief Investment Officer, Asset Management, Legal & General, joins Simon Derrick, HSBC's Head of Institutional Sales, EMEA, to explore the outlook for the investment landscape in 2026 and what's shaping the future of global financial markets. Their wide-ranging discussion covers the implications of a fragmented world order and rising debt levels, the role of AI in productivity growth, diversification across private markets, and the importance of a high-performance culture.
